What difference will you make?
We need trusatees to maintain our effectiveness, help us to better measure our impact, increase income and so reach more young people and have an even bigger positive impact in the local community.
Track Acadermy is a small but highly respected sport for social change charity in North West London. We are essential in the local community and are currently seeking additional proactive and postive trustees to bolster our board and give the support to staff, volunteers and coaches to help change young lives in London.
